The Power of Testimonials: Building Trust for SEO on a Fitness Site

In the competitive landscape of fitness websites, establishing trust and authority is paramount. As search engines evolve, the importance of user-generated content, such as testimonials, is increasingly recognized. Testimonials are not just about showcasing satisfied customers; they are a powerful tool for enhancing SEO and building credibility. This article delves into the power of testimonials in the context of fitness SEO, exploring how they can be leveraged to improve search rankings and build trust among potential clients.

Understanding Testimonials in Fitness SEO

Testimonials, in the context of fitness websites, are written or recorded endorsements from clients who have achieved positive results through a service or product. These narratives provide a personal and authentic insight into the effectiveness of fitness programs or products, often resonating more with potential clients than standard marketing messages. The emotional connection and relatability that testimonials offer can significantly influence consumer behavior, making them a vital component of a comprehensive SEO strategy.

Search engines prioritize content that is authentic and user-focused, and testimonials fit this description perfectly. They provide unique, user-generated content that can enhance a website’s relevance and authority. When potential clients see real-life examples of transformations or success stories, it not only builds trust but also increases the time spent on the page, reducing bounce rates and potentially improving search rankings. Testimonials, therefore, serve a dual purpose: they are a trust-building mechanism and a strategic SEO asset.

Moreover, testimonials can be optimized with strategic keyword usage. By integrating relevant keywords naturally into testimonials, fitness sites can enhance their search visibility. This requires a delicate balance, as the authenticity of the testimonial should not be compromised. However, with careful crafting, testimonials can serve as rich SEO content that aligns with search engine algorithms while still maintaining their primary function of building trust.

Building Credibility Through User Stories

User stories are powerful because they provide prospective clients with relatable experiences and outcomes. In the fitness industry, where personal transformation is a key selling point, user stories presented in testimonials offer a narrative that potential clients can envision themselves in. This relatability is crucial in building credibility, as it transforms abstract promises into tangible results that viewers can see and believe.

Credibility is further enhanced by the diversity and specificity of testimonials. Broad and generic testimonials are less effective than those that delve into specific challenges faced and the results achieved. When a potential client sees a testimonial from someone with a similar background or fitness goal, it creates a connection. This connection can be the deciding factor for someone considering a particular fitness program or service.

To maximize credibility, it’s essential for fitness websites to showcase a diverse array of testimonials. This includes featuring stories from different demographics, fitness levels, and goals. By doing so, a site can appeal to a broader audience and present itself as a versatile and inclusive solution for various fitness needs. This diversity not only builds trust but also increases the likelihood of attracting and retaining a wide range of clients.

The Role of Testimonials in Search Rankings

Testimonials contribute significantly to SEO by increasing user engagement metrics, which are critical ranking factors for search engines. When users engage with testimonial content, it indicates to search engines that the content is relevant and valuable, potentially leading to higher search rankings. User-generated content like testimonials can also increase the amount of fresh and unique content on a site, which is another positive signal to search engines.

Additionally, testimonials can improve local SEO, particularly for fitness businesses with a physical location. By including location-specific keywords within testimonials, businesses can enhance their visibility in local search results. This is particularly beneficial for gyms, personal trainers, or fitness studios looking to attract local clientele. Positive testimonials that mention the location of the business can improve its local search ranking and draw more local traffic.

Moreover, testimonials can enhance the site’s backlink profile. Satisfied customers may share their testimonials on their own social media platforms or websites, creating organic backlinks. These backlinks are valuable for SEO as they increase the site’s authority and visibility in search engine results. Thus, testimonials not only contribute directly through on-page engagement but also indirectly through improved link-building opportunities.

Strategies to Leverage Testimonials Effectively

To fully harness the power of testimonials, fitness sites should strategically display them throughout their website. Key locations include the homepage, product or service pages, and landing pages for specific campaigns. By strategically placing testimonials where decision-making occurs, sites can effectively influence potential clients at critical moments in their journey.

Encouraging clients to leave testimonials should be an ongoing effort. This can be achieved through follow-up emails post-purchase, incentives for sharing experiences, or creating an easy-to-use submission form on the website. The more testimonials collected, the more content there is to optimize and display, enhancing the site’s trust factor and SEO performance.

Finally, video testimonials can be particularly impactful. They add a layer of authenticity that written testimonials may lack and engage users more effectively. Video content is favored by search engines and often results in longer site visits and higher engagement rates. By incorporating video testimonials, fitness sites can further enhance their SEO strategy and build deeper connections with potential clients.
